Lately I’ve been listening to the audio book of The Count of Monte Cristo. In the story, Edmond Dantes is falsely accused and thrown into prison where he lives for fifteen long years. And that whole time he just has one tiny window to look out. One sliver of sky. I was thinking about that and about how hard it would be to be trapped in a place with such a limited view.
We all live like that to some extent—we can’t help it. We grow up in a particular family, on a particular street, in a particular neighborhood, and that accounts for so much of our view. But God is always calling our hearts upward and outward.
Upward first, because His love is the only thing that can fill our hearts to overflowing. And outward because He never intended that we should keep His love and kindness to ourselves.
